Your listing is sitting. The seller is blaming you. And you don't know what to say. This is the conversation most real estate agents dread more than any other — and most of them handle it wrong. In this episode, Tim and Julie Harris give you the word-for-word price reduction scripts that save the listing, preserve the relationship, and get the home sold. AI-verified research confirms that between 43 and 50 percent of all active listings in the U.S. will not sell with their current listing agent and will expire before the end of 2026. That number represents one of the greatest income opportunities for listing agents in the last 15 years. But only for agents who know what to do next. In this episode you will learn why listings expire and who is really at fault, how pre-qualifying sellers correctly eliminates most price reduction conflicts before they start, how to identify unmotivated sellers before you take the listing, the Price, Condition, and Location framework for guiding sellers to the right decision without pressure, why the number one reason listings expire has nothing to do with price and everything to do with communication, how the 12-Week Seller Communication Plan keeps sellers trusting you through the entire listing period, and why expired listings represent a massive and largely untapped opportunity in today's market. Whether you are a new agent trying to break into listings or an experienced agent whose inventory is stalling, this episode gives you the language and the strategy to turn the situation around.
